Output eada685b422369981d7817d82366493874231e4d782906678dba652939e7f48d:74

value
106636
script pubkey
OP_0 OP_PUSHBYTES_20 a46d98a263490c85591704146124c5f0bfcb3d5f
address
bc1q53ke3gnrfyxg2kghqs2xzfx97zluk02l7z7huu
transaction
eada685b422369981d7817d82366493874231e4d782906678dba652939e7f48d
confirmations
221092
spent
true